Galaxy Broadband Joins OneWeb as Distribution Partner
OneWeb has announced a new Canadian distribution partner, Galaxy Broadband, to deliver OneWeb’s high-speed, low-latency communications services across Canada and the wider Arctic region.

Supported by a global network of gateways and user terminals, OneWeb’s global connectivity platform will provide high-bandwidth and low-latency connectivity to expand Galaxy’s existing SDWAN connectivity capabilities in and across Canada. The partnership will enable a fiber-like experience to benefit end users, offering internet access no matter where users are.
OneWeb’s partnership with Galaxy will focus on expanding bandwidth for a variety of industries such as Mining, Oil and Gas, Utilities, Construction, and Community Aggregation which will bring a range of benefits including improving corporate efficiency, health and safety requirements, asset tracking, environmental monitoring, and new operational applications, while also helping remote workers better connect with their families and loved ones back home. Utilizing the power of OneWeb’s network, Galaxy can augment its existing SDWAN of GEO satellite or Microwave connectivity by adding low latency service.
Galaxy Broadband specializes in offering customers innovative solutions with Smart Site for rural and remote site connectivity and, combined with its proprietary networks and infrastructure, to deliver remote data communications, VolP, and internet access to customers across a wide range of industries. For almost three decades the company has provided reliable communications to enterprises in remote locations with limited or no connectivity, including resource-based projects, government entities, emergency responders and infrastructure projects.
Galaxy is also proud to offer a range of value-added services and solutions, including a 24/7 managed service of IT networks that includes security, monitoring and reporting, as well as network design and consulting, commercial installation, and maintenance.
